Feral vs. Stray Cats: Misconceptions That Lead to Mistakes

Feral vs. Stray Cats: Misconceptions That Lead to Mistakes

Many people use the terms “feral” and “stray” interchangeably, but they refer to very different types of cats. This misunderstanding often results in well-meaning but harmful actions. Stray cats are socialized to humans and have lived in homes before becoming lost or abandoned. Feral cats, on the other hand, have never been socialized to humans or have spent so much time away from people that they behave like wild animals.

Demystifying FIV: What Every Cat Lover Should Know

Demystifying FIV: What Every Cat Lover Should Know

Feline Immunodeficiency Virus (FIV) is one of the most misunderstood conditions in the cat world. Often compared to HIV in humans, FIV carries an unfortunate stigma that makes adoption challenging for affected cats. However, the truth is that FIV-positive cats can live long, healthy, and happy lives, just like any other cat.
